    CALENDULA TEA Calendula for Gastric A great home remedy for gastric pain is calendula tea. When gastric pain hits you, quickly brew a cup of calendula tea. Put 1 teaspoon of dried calendula petals into a cup. Pour boiling water over it. Cover for 5 minutes. Add honey to taste and drink it down. The pain should subside within half an hour.

    WHITE TEA

    White Tea is grown in the high mountains of Fujian province. Like Green tea, White tea is also an unfermented tea. White tea leaves are completely allowed to dry in the sun without any pan frying or steaming resulting in a purer, more "natural" state. This freshness is what researchers from Oregon State University report may cause White tea to have a greater concentration of polyphenols than Green tea and therefore may have the strongest anti-cancer potential of all teas. White tea has the sweet aroma of fresh tea leaves and is unique in quality.

    TULSI BEVERAGE

    Pour a cup of boiling water into a tea pot and soak half a dozen tulsi leaves, a couple of blades of lemon grass and about half a dozen mint leaves. After 15 minutes, strain the water into a cup, add the juice of a lemon and honey to taste. Have this daily on an empty stomach, preferably in the morning. This cleanses the digestive system, purifies the blood and is refreshing as well. The use of honey helps in slimming and lemon in curing biliousness. A dash of ginger can be added.

    PAAN (piper betel leaf) DRINK
    Heat a cup of water and boil two leaves of paan, a few of tulsi and a teaspoon of ajwain (a kind of aniseed caraway) for a few minutes. Remove from heat and grind the softened ingredients to a fine paste using the same water. Strain, add honey to taste and dilute with remaining water, if any. Take an ounce of this drink once a day for a couple of days. This is good for digestive and catarrhal conditions. For children reduce the dosage to about two teaspoon.

    HEALTH COCKTAILS

    *

    While fruity creams and lotions are working on the outside, why not enjoy some delicious fruity flavours in these health-boosting cocktails ?
    Fruit is full of vitamins and minerals essential to keep skin and hair in top condition. They can help clear away impurities from our bodies which lead to skin problems like spots. Some fruits have specific uses.
    Bananas are full of potassium which can help us get rid of excess water. Lemons are high in Vitamin C and apricots provide us with Vitamin A. Both of these vitamins are essential to healthy skin repair.
    Strawberries are natural inner cleansers, while the enzymes in exotic fruits like pineapple, papaya and kiwi can help digestion.

    TO IMPROVE COMPLEXION

    • Tomato juice
    • celery juice
    • horseradish juice
    Take equal quantities of tomato and celery juice. Add a dash of horseradish juice. Drink one cupful three times a day. Raw fruit and vegetables juices are a concentrated form of food and should always be sipped slowly to avoid indigestion.

    MELON COOLER

    Shift unwanted toxins that build up in the body with the natural diuretic properties of melons. They are also rich in potassium, and canteloupe varieties are high in beta carotene, needed for the body to make Vitamin A.

    • 1 melon
    • third of a pint of pineapple juice
    • honey
    • pinch ground ginger.
    Simply cut th melon in half, discard the seeds, scoop out the flesh and liquidise. Blend with a third of pineapple juice. Sweeten, if you like, with a little melted honey and sprinkle with a tiny pinch of ground ginger.

    APRICOT SKIN DRINK

    Apricots are packed with natural Vitamin A for younger and softer skin. Almonds are full of the essential fatty acids so vital for moisture retention and smooth skin. Prunes help get rid of toxins, saving skin from spots and pastiness

    • 4 oz fresh apricots,
    • 2 oz almonds
    • 4 prunes
    • cup water in which prunes were soaked overnight.
    • honey or molasses (black treacle).
    Pulp the fresh apricots in a liquidiser, grind the almonds in a cooffee grinder, and blend both with prunes and a cupful of water in which you've soaked the prunes overnight. Add honey or a little molasses (black treacle) which is packed with Vitamin B.

    BANANA BOOSTER

    The perfect drink for refuelling when you're exercising hard and need instant energy. It's light, easy to digest, and it rebuilds those blood sugar levels for energy and stamina.
    • 5 oz. plain yogurt,
    • 1 banana
    • 1dsp ground almond or wheatgerm
    • dash vanilla
    Put the yogurt into a liquidiser, add a chopped banana and blend . Add a dessertspoonful of ground almonds or wheatgerm. and a dash of vanilla essence.
